Output edcbd664c2d4b76d3bea4d6fbdea0c2c96e83a345136dfe01c7fac54d5fb3ef5:53

value
10409
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1058348de3143d103a5a01eeafac0fe7d0c712e1 OP_EQUAL
address
33BSQDwuDcqKpJoLj6TBFuUdMGnW7XPLJn
transaction
edcbd664c2d4b76d3bea4d6fbdea0c2c96e83a345136dfe01c7fac54d5fb3ef5
spent
true